83 lines
2.2 KiB
HTML
83 lines
2.2 KiB
HTML
{% set title = "Bills" %}
|
|
|
|
{% extends "layout/dash.html" %}
|
|
|
|
{% block content %}
|
|
|
|
<style id="grid">
|
|
.container.module:nth-child(1n) {
|
|
grid-area: 1 / 1 / 5 / 5;
|
|
}
|
|
</style>
|
|
|
|
<div class="container module">
|
|
|
|
<button type="button" class="btn btn-primary" style="margin:10px;" data-toggle="modal" data-target="#myModal">{{ _("Add") }}</button>
|
|
<div class="modal fade" id="myModal" role="dialog">
|
|
<div class="modal-dialog">
|
|
<!-- Modal content-->
|
|
<div class="modal-content">
|
|
<div class="modal-header">
|
|
<h4 class="modal-title">Add bill</h4>
|
|
<button type="button" class="close" data-dismiss="modal">×</button>
|
|
</div>
|
|
<div class="modal-body">
|
|
{% macro render_field(field) %}
|
|
<dt><label for="{{ field.label.field_id }}">{{ _(field.label.text) }}</label>
|
|
<dd>{{ field(**kwargs)|safe }}
|
|
{% if field.errors %}
|
|
<ul class=errors>
|
|
{% for error in field.errors %}
|
|
<li>{{ error }}</li>
|
|
{% endfor %}
|
|
</ul>
|
|
{% endif %}
|
|
</dd>
|
|
{% endmacro %}
|
|
<form method=post>
|
|
<dl>
|
|
{{ render_field(form.payment_to) }}
|
|
{{ render_field(form.description) }}
|
|
{{ render_field(form.sum) }}
|
|
{{ render_field(form.kid) }}
|
|
{{ render_field(form.date_due) }}
|
|
</dl>
|
|
<input type=submit value="{{ _('Add') }}">
|
|
</form>
|
|
</div>
|
|
<div class="modal-footer">
|
|
<button type="button" class="btn btn-default" data-dismiss="modal">{{ _("Close") }}</button>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
|
|
<table class="table">
|
|
<thead class="thead-light">
|
|
<tr>
|
|
<th scope="col">{{ _("Payment to") }}</th>
|
|
<th scope="col">{{ _("Description") }}</th>
|
|
<th scope="col" style="width: 120px">{{ _("Sum") }}</th>
|
|
<th scope="col" style="width: 220px">{{ _("KID") }}</th>
|
|
<th scope="col" style="width: 120px">{{ _("Date due") }}</th>
|
|
<th scope="col" style="width: 150px">{{ _("Payment status") }}</th>
|
|
</tr>
|
|
</thead>
|
|
<tbody>
|
|
{% for row in data %}
|
|
<!--<tr class="table-{{ 'success' if row[5] else 'danger' }}">-->
|
|
<tr>
|
|
<th>{{ row[0] }}</th>
|
|
<td>{{ row[1] }}</td>
|
|
<td>{{ row[2] }}</td>
|
|
<td>{{ row[3] }}</td>
|
|
<td>{{ row[4] }}</td>
|
|
<td style="background-color:{{ '#4F4' if row[5] else '#F44' }};"></td>
|
|
</tr>
|
|
{% endfor %}
|
|
</tbody>
|
|
</table>
|
|
|
|
</div>
|
|
|
|
{% endblock %} |